You’re Undervaluing Your Website

Your website is the first impression people have of your business. It’s important to make this impression count. A poorly planned, undervalued or unappealing website will leave a bad first impression. This not only affects the people who visit your site but also those who see it online. The potential impact of undervaluing your website can be serious. If a potential client or customer views your site and gets the wrong impression, they may not trust the information in the future. In some cases, this could lead to a loss of business and trust. You have numerous options for the design and layout of your site. However, it’s important to consider the impact of your site’s aesthetic on the people who visit. Think about how you want your site to feel before you make any final decisions.

You’re Missing Ongoing Support

Building a website is a large, long-term project. Therefore, you need to plan for the future now. You also need to include ongoing support for your website. Although this might seem like an expensive option, it’s actually a cheap investment. When you build a website, you need to decide on a platform and create a site. However, this is just the beginning. You also need to decide on a design, develop content and begin marketing. All of these steps are important and will help you create a great website. However, they are short-term efforts. To keep your website fresh, updated and valuable, you need ongoing support or maintenance. This is a relatively cheap and simple option. You can hire a company or person to make sure you’re maintaining your site, keeping it fresh and removing any issues.
